Bronislaw Huberman, Marcel Marceau, Ludviga Pukas, Princess Alice, Otto Weidt - names you may or may not know. These extraordinary individuals risked their lives to save the lives of hundreds of Jews during the Holocaust.
In an interactive one-hour virtual presentation and discussion, Kathy will help students understand what it took to be a rescuer at that dangerous time. She will talk about the lives of some of these brave individuals who stood apart from the crowd and demonstrated moral courage at a dangerous time in history. Kathy will remind audience members that rescuing even one Jewish person, or one family, meant saving the lives of generations to follow. For children ages 8 and up (Grade 3+).
Kathy Kacer has written a series of books based on real events to remind readers about the high price people paid to escape persecution, and the heroes who helped them.
